Gate.io News bot сообщение, разработчик Эфира @nero_eth недавно опубликовал статью, в которой обсуждаются проблемы доступности данных в механизме задержанного выполнения (EIP-7886).
Согласно содержанию статьи, механизм задержанного выполнения изменил процесс проверки блоков. Проверяющие проверяют действительность блока через предварительную проверку (включая nonce, баланс и т.д.), а не дожидаются полного выполнения транзакции. Когда транзакция становится недействительной из-за недостатка средств (например, транзакция A исчерпала баланс аккаунта B, и транзакция B не может оплатить Gas), эти данные уже были записаны в блок и обработаны проверяющими, но плата не была оплачена.
В ответ на проблему бесплатной доступности данных (Free DA) статья предлагает четыре решения: оптимистичная аутентификация, предварительная проверка и предоплата, предоплата для реальных объектов и отсутствие операций на уровне исполнения. Эти решения обеспечивают необходимость уплаты стоимости за запись данных через предварительное удержание сборов, перестройку блоков или откат состояния.
На этой странице может содержаться сторонний контент, который предоставляется исключительно в информационных целях (не в качестве заявлений/гарантий) и не должен рассматриваться как поддержка взглядов компании Gate или как финансовый или профессиональный совет. Подробности смотрите в разделе «Отказ от ответственности» .
Разработчики Ethereum обсуждают проблему бесплатной доступности данных в условиях задержки выполнения механизма.
Gate.io News bot сообщение, разработчик Эфира @nero_eth недавно опубликовал статью, в которой обсуждаются проблемы доступности данных в механизме задержанного выполнения (EIP-7886).
Согласно содержанию статьи, механизм задержанного выполнения изменил процесс проверки блоков. Проверяющие проверяют действительность блока через предварительную проверку (включая nonce, баланс и т.д.), а не дожидаются полного выполнения транзакции. Когда транзакция становится недействительной из-за недостатка средств (например, транзакция A исчерпала баланс аккаунта B, и транзакция B не может оплатить Gas), эти данные уже были записаны в блок и обработаны проверяющими, но плата не была оплачена.
В ответ на проблему бесплатной доступности данных (Free DA) статья предлагает четыре решения: оптимистичная аутентификация, предварительная проверка и предоплата, предоплата для реальных объектов и отсутствие операций на уровне исполнения. Эти решения обеспечивают необходимость уплаты стоимости за запись данных через предварительное удержание сборов, перестройку блоков или откат состояния.
Источник сообщения: У Шуэй